Chimneys

Posted on Sun 15th Jan, 2006, 5:20pm

ISO: 100, Shutter speed: 1/200, Aperture: f/6.3,
Camera: Canon EOS 20D, Flash: None, Cropping: Both,
Lens: Sigma 18-50mm F2.8 EX DC, Focal length: 50mm,
Captured: 9th December 2005, 2:29pm,

After the noisiness of yesterday's shot, which probably was a bit too processed on reflecion , I thought I'd post something a bit smoother today.

This is the view over West London from the Media Centre building, which is the identical twin to the building I work in but my building doesn't have any access to the balcony on the top floor. The Media Centre, however, has a nice balcony with decking, tables and chairs and even one of those tourist telescopes so you can look out over the city.

This photo is, as you can probably tell, an amalgamation of two images. I liked them both but they were far too similar to post on seperate days so I had the idea of doing this. I think it's worked out quite well.
